HCJ-1 FRANCE 1815 - 1848

I have uploaded a webcast lecture (length about half an hour) in four parts on You Tube. This deals with the restoration of monarchy after the defeat of Napoleon in France, the July revolution and the development of socialism as a political theory in Paris in the 1820s and '30s. This will help you to understand the read for this week - Marx's Communist Manifesto - because it explains who characters like Guizot and Metternich are. Also socialism as a theory is really a French phenomena and it originated in the wake of the French revolution.
